Job Description:

We are seeking a highly organized and detail-oriented Contract Administrator to support our AAA Video Game Consumer Products business segment. The ideal candidate will play a critical role in managing, drafting, reviewing, and executing a variety of contracts related to product licensing, distribution, retail partnerships, and promotional initiatives. This role ensures contractual obligations are met while facilitating efficient operations and compliance within a fast-paced, consumer-focused environment.


Key projects:

• Prepare, review, and administer a wide range of agreements including licensing and promotional contracts.

• Collaborate with internal stakeholders including Legal, Finance, Marketing, and Product Development to ensure contracts align with business objectives and risk tolerance.

• Coordinate the contract lifecycle from initial request to final execution, ensuring accuracy, timely completion, and compliance with company policies.

• Track contract terms, key deliverables, renewal dates, and obligations; proactively follow up with internal and external parties to ensure adherence.

• Maintain a centralized repository of contracts, factory agreements, and related documents in accordance with record retention policies.

• Assist in the development and improvement of contract templates and standard language tailored to Consumer Products initiatives.

• Facilitate the review and execution process via e-signature platforms and ensure all documentation is properly archived.

Special projects as needed

Operating Rhythm:

20% meetings

80% heads down (emails, drafting of legal documents, reviewing legal documents, etc)
